Description

The purpose of this memorandum is to review certain reporting and disclosure requirements, and certain restrictions that may limit the disposition of securities of the company held by its officers, directors and principal shareholders, which are imposed by the Securities Act of 1933, the Securities and Exchange Act of 1934, and the rules of the Securities and Exchange Commission thereunder. This memorandum is prepared for the management of the company and should be treated as a confidential communication between the company and its counsel.

The state of Louisiana is unique in that nearly all civil actions have a one-year statute of limitations (most states range from two to five years for more claims). The exceptions are the three-year limits on collections of rent and debts and a 10-year statute of limitations for contracts and judgments.

In Louisiana, the statute of limitations is known as liberative prescription. Liberative prescription is defined as ?mode of barring of actions as a result of inaction for a period of time?. Generally, Louisiana has a one-year prescriptive period for tort claims.
